verb
- (transitive)To cut out.
-
(transitive)To surpass or exceed in cutting; cut more than or cut superior to.
“They're guaranteed to outcut and outlast any plier made.”
noun
- That which is cut out.
- A groove; channel.
adj
- Cut out.
Definitions from Wiktionary, CC BY-SA.
Etymology
From out- + cut.
